One of the primary issues window remodeling addresses is energy loss caused by outdated or damaged windows. Old or poorly sealed windows can lead to higher heating and cooling costs, as they allow drafts and air leaks. Remodeling can help resolve these problems by installing more energy-efficient windows that provide better insulation and reduce utility expenses. Additionally, replacing worn or damaged windows can eliminate issues like drafts, leaks, and difficulty opening or closing, which can compromise comfort and security within a property.

Window Replacement Costs - The cost for replacing windows typically ranges from $300 to $1,000 per window, depending on size, material, and style. For example, standard double-pane windows in Summit, NJ, may fall within this range. Prices can vary based on the complexity of installation and window type.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for window remodeling services often range from $50 to $100 per hour. The total labor fee depends on the number of windows and the complexity of the work involved. Local service providers can provide estimates based on specific project details.
Material Costs - The price of window materials varies widely, from $150 to $800 per window. Materials such as vinyl, wood, or fiberglass influence the overall cost, with higher-end options generally costing more. Material choice impacts both durability and aesthetics.
Additional Fees - Extra charges may include disposal of old windows, permits, or structural modifications, which can add $100 to $500 or more to the project. These costs depend on the scope of work and local regulations in Summit, NJ. Contact local pros for detailed estimates tailored to specific need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What materials are commonly used in window remodeling? Common materials include vinyl, wood, aluminum, and fiberglass, each offering different benefits in terms of durability, maintenance, and aesthetics.
